I wouldn't write off this company. Although their fixed line rental may not grow, it is a strong and assured revenue provider and they can match or beat any of the broadband service providers best offerings if they so wish due to the size and extent of their infrastructure. One will have to wait and see how their new business model develops and how effective they are at improving efficiencies and cutting out the fat (refer last CEO report). I am keeping it on my watchlist. At about R33.00 I think it is fairly valued with potential to improve in the future.
